    Risks and considerations for no-kyc cards

    Security concerns

    You want to spend crypto easily, but you need to know the risks. No-kyc payments give you privacy, but cybersecurity experts warn about several issues. If you use a prepaid card without a bank account, you face:

    • Ambiguous legal status, which can cause regulatory problems.

    • Lower fund security compared to traditional banks.

    • Limited account recovery, making fraud resolution tough.

    • Higher risk of fraud and technical attacks.

    • Dependence on third-party processors, which can lead to outages.

    If you lose access to your prepaid card, you might struggle to recover your funds. You should always check if the provider offers strong encryption and anti-fraud tools. UUPAY’s compliance and global support help reduce these risks, especially for Malaysia Digital Payment users.

    Choosing the right crypto card for your needs

    Key features to compare

    When you look for crypto credit cards, you want real flexibility and freedom. Not all cards are the same. Some give you more privacy, while others focus on low fees or better support for local payments. Here’s a quick table to help you compare the most important features:

    Feature Category

    What to Check For

    Fees

    Issuance, ATM, conversion, inactivity, and top-up fees. Some cards have zero annual fees.

    Card Type

    Virtual cards offer instant access and less verification. Physical cards may need address proof.

    Network Support

    TRC20, ERC20, and BEP20 options make it easy to top up with cryptocurrencies.

    Security Features

    Look for 2FA, spending alerts, and freeze/unfreeze controls.

    Geographic Usability

    Visa/Mastercard support means you can use your card worldwide.

    Verification

    Virtual cards often skip KYC. Physical cards usually require more details.

    Hidden Fees

    Watch for foreign exchange, ATM, or replacement charges.
